Historic Return to Pakistan (2017)
One of the most important events in modern cricket history occurred when Sri Lanka agreed to play a T20 International in Lahore.
The match represented much more than a cricket game—it symbolized the gradual return of international cricket to Pakistan after years of isolation following the 2009 attack.
Players from both teams praised the atmosphere and security arrangements.

Analysis
Pakistan has traditionally enjoyed greater success in Test cricket, particularly overseas, while Sri Lanka has excelled in home conditions where spin plays a decisive role. In limited-overs cricket, momentum has shifted between the teams over different eras, making every series unpredictable.
